Output e58b7cb79c6eed5dec4e296b2aa7f351f33a5aa54680acc264d1eadb8b7a0c20:1

value
1848096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 953e19da0822bc2ebdeffedecf3e55d3dfa778a7 OP_EQUALVERIFY OP_CHECKSIG
address
1Ec85SDHWepiJ6KyjfRFGdv7VjTr26Avbs
transaction
e58b7cb79c6eed5dec4e296b2aa7f351f33a5aa54680acc264d1eadb8b7a0c20
confirmations
260721
spent
true